jQuery mouseover ()เมธอด

❮ วิธีการจัดกิจกรรม jQuery

ตัวอย่าง

ตั้งค่าสีพื้นหลังเป็นสีเหลือง เมื่อตัวชี้เมาส์อยู่เหนือ <p> องค์ประกอบ:

$("p").mouseover(function(){
  $("p").css("background-color", "yellow");
});

ความหมายและการใช้งาน

เหตุการณ์เมาส์โอเวอร์เกิดขึ้นเมื่อตัวชี้เมาส์อยู่เหนือองค์ประกอบที่เลือก

เมธอด mouseover() ทริกเกอร์เหตุการณ์ mouseover หรือแนบฟังก์ชันเพื่อทำงานเมื่อมีเหตุการณ์ mouseover เกิดขึ้น

หมายเหตุ:ไม่เหมือนกับ เหตุการณ์ mouseenterเหตุการณ์ mouseover จะทริกเกอร์หากตัวชี้เมาส์เข้าสู่องค์ประกอบย่อยและองค์ประกอบที่เลือก เหตุการณ์ mouseenter จะถูกทริกเกอร์เมื่อตัวชี้เมาส์เข้าสู่องค์ประกอบที่เลือกเท่านั้น ดูตัวอย่างที่ส่วนท้ายของหน้าสำหรับการสาธิต

เคล็ดลับ:เหตุการณ์นี้มักใช้ร่วมกับเหตุการณ์ mouseout


ไวยากรณ์

ทริกเกอร์เหตุการณ์เมาส์โอเวอร์สำหรับองค์ประกอบที่เลือก:

$(selector).mouseover()

แนบฟังก์ชันกับเหตุการณ์เมาส์โอเวอร์:

$(selector).mouseover(function)

Parameter Description
function Optional. Specifies the function to run when the mouseover event is triggered

ลองด้วยตัวคุณเอง - ตัวอย่าง


แสดงให้เห็นถึงความแตกต่างระหว่าง mouseover(), mouseenter() และ mousemove()


❮ วิธีการจัดกิจกรรม jQuery